Walford handed Aldermore IF role

DAMON Walford appointed as managing director of Aldermore bank’s invoice finance division.

Based in Manchester, Walford joins from RBS Invoice Finance, where he was a regional director for the Midlands and East of England with responsibility for managing sales, client relations and operations

He said: “Cashflow finance is critically important for SMEs across the country and Aldermore has a proven track record of developing a range of innovative financial solutions for British businesses.

“As the economy struggles to shake-off the effects of recession, business owners are looking for financial support to enable them to exploit business opportunities which present themselves. Aldermore is dedicated to helping SMEs and has exciting plans for the future and it’s great to be part of the team.”

Ian Wilkins, Aldermore’s group managing director of commercial finance at Aldermore, added: “Damon brings with him considerable experience which he’ll be able to put to good use as he guides the business through the next important stage of its development.”

Aldermore recently announced that it made £150m of invoice finance funding available to SMEs during September, an increase of 42% on last year.

The bank has eight regional business offices, providing invoice finance, asset finance and commercial mortgage facilities to more than 9,500 business customers.
